Third-party validators now load from the `plugins/` registry at startup; legacy inline validators keep working through the next two releases, after which they're removed. Marisol ran the compatibility sweep Tuesday and all nine internal plugins passed. If your team owns a custom validator, migrate it before the deprecation window closes. Rollback plan is documented on the Checkpost wiki page. For the weekly sync, note the build under review is the one listed below.

trace token, kajeg-tadup: htk31_ea4436123ab4c9e337062126feef2c5

Hey Tolva — handing over DiffHarbor duties before the eng sync. The large-file diff viewer is stable; chunk store compaction runs Sundays. Only open item: the metadata table needs a vacuum after last week's bulk import. I'd tackle that first. You can reach the metadata database with the connection string below.

primary connection of baweg-kagug = mysql://fenys_svc:CnALw69@db-056e.norvanet.test:5432/rusvan

Key Ceremony Checklist — Item 4 (Bramble Gateway)

For the weekly eng sync: before rotating keys, confirm all backends behind the Bramble load balancer pass health checks twice in a row. Unhealthy nodes must be drained first, or the rotation will strand traffic. Once checks are green, unlock the ceremony vault with the recovery passphrase below.

vault phrase of kajef-tafog = wenox-briix